keep in mind I had alot of these cars at the same time, I always seem to have 2-3 cars at least. Pretty much in order I got them:



1984 Trans Am- few months after owning it I ripped out the smogged to death 305 and swapped in a worked 350 small block/350 tranny, this was my first car, wrecked it racing a pair of Mustangs at a local hot spot, I did win the race though, car was nice, black with t-tops.



1976 Ford LTD- temp. replacement because I wrecked my car and I was in the Marine Corps anyway, had the coldest ******* A/C you could imagine and did burnouts all day long, bought it for $300, sold it a year later for $700



1985 Thunderbird Turbo Coupe- not much to say, I drove the car for about 3 months, then sold it because one of my friends needed a car bad.



1981 Cutalss- started out as a V6 on its way to the junk yard, decided the 350 engine, tranny from the trans am would fit nicely in there, drove it like that for a year until I stumble upon my next car Im going to list, so I swap in a 454 big block and swap the rear from a Grand National rear, eventually the car ends up being stolen but I have it for a number of years, car was a beast.



1980 Camaro Z-28, I freshened up the small block before putting it in this car that I bought with no engine, car was so clean, first day out with it, engine is 4 hours old, I get hit and run from behind, the impact twists the cars frame and body, transmission case ends up cracking, I lose all my fluid and the ablilty to chase the ******, removed parts and junked the shell, the car was hit in such a way almost every part was damaged.



1983 Camaro Z-28, bought it, drove it home, got the title in my name, decided I had too many cars and sold it for a profit once I got the new title.



1980 Trans Am- bought it, titled it, sold it because I hated it, it leaked everything.



1978 Trans Am- bought from the original owner, clean car, interior was like brand new, lady ran a light at a intersection and spun me around, I bolt on all new metal and bumper to the front end and sell it.



1981 Z-28- nice car, I bought it stock with 45000 miles on it, black with black interior, removed engine, put cam, lifters, different heads, carb, ignition, drive the car for about 2 years trouble free, sounded and looked great. Sold it for almost double what I bought it for.



1985 Mazda RX7 GS, bought this so I wouldnt spend anymore money on cars, someone I knew at the time had one with over 200k miles on it, so I figured why not, used it as a my everyday car for about 3 years, sold it for $500 more then what I bought it for.





1982 Jeep Cherokee Laredo- bought it with a bad tranny, rebuilt the tranny, put a plow on it, made a ton of money with it plowing, and still own it to this day



1988 Mazda RX7 convertible, bought this off a old customer's son, he inherited the car from his mother who got cancer, I used to take care of the car for his mother and knew it since it was new, still have it today ( 10 years later )



1995 Lexus ES300- bought it so I would have a quiet, normal car to drive and so I could retire the RX7 from daily use, still own it to this day.



1987 Mazda RX7 GTU- bought it for $500, tuned it, sold it 3 weeks later for triple, I invested exactly $120 after purchasing the car for parts and the newspaper ad.



1988 Mazda RX7 convertible- towed it home for free with a bad engine, get a engine for $200, bartered the installation, painted it, sold it for $5000.



1988 Mazda RX-7 convertible- 61k mile original car, get it from this board actually, was diagnosed from A-spec tunning as having a bad apex seal and low compression, I get the car transported for $500 after paying $1200 for it, car is flawless in and out when I get it, unflood it, correct the firing order, put new plugs,wires,air cleaner, flush the coolant, sell the car to a friend of a friend who hears about it a month later with only putting those parts and washing it for $4800, realizing after I sold it too cheap, lol

1980 Toyota Corolla Liftback TE72 VERSION1. The Banzai-Mobile aka Smoke. I helped modify this car at a shop I hung out at in 1984

, ADCAR. We added Panasport rims, KYB Shocks, Recaro Seats, Zenders. Nice looking car. Customer drove for about 6 months

and traded it in on a Camaro, I went to dealership and bought it. Auto-crossed for a while and decided it needed more power

Purchased a 2TG engine from TRD. (used J-SPec). Installed engine, had low compression on 1 cylinder. The night before a road rally,

we decided to rebuild. Pulled car into shop at 6 PM, at 2 AM it backed out under its own power. Then the bug hit, new cams from TRD etc. Car

got faster and less streetable. Blew engine, decided to repaint while engine was being rebuilt. While car was on Jackstands in friends driveway was hit and totalled.

owned 1985-1988



VersionII: New Shell, Full back-half chassis,Louvered hood and fenders, 4" Chop Top (oops too low/cant drive car). A languishing project that was a

source of contention with the wife: Sold to get RX-7
